The Echo of the Forbidden Stick

In the heart of the ancient land of Yilin, where the mountains whispered secrets and the rivers sang tales of old, there lay a village shrouded in mystery. The village was known for its serene beauty and the legend of the Forbidden Stick, a stick that held the power to echo the memories of the past. It was said that those who touched the stick could hear the echoes of forgotten histories, but only if they were pure of heart.

In this village lived a young warrior named Lin, whose life was a tapestry of solitude and duty. His father, a revered guardian of the village, had been the last to touch the Forbidden Stick, and Lin had grown up listening to the echoes of his father's tales of valor and sacrifice. Lin dreamt of one day earning the honor of touching the stick, but the village elders had long forbidden it, fearing the stick's power could lead to great chaos.

One night, as the moon hung low and the stars whispered secrets to the wind, Lin found himself alone by the ancient well. The well was a place of solace for him, a place where he could escape the watchful eyes of the village and the weight of his destiny. As he gazed into the depths of the well, he heard a faint whisper, as if the well itself were speaking to him.

"Lin, the time has come," the whisper said, its voice like the rustle of leaves in the wind.

Lin's heart raced with a mix of fear and excitement. He knew the Forbidden Stick was nearby, hidden in the heart of the Forbidden Forest, a place forbidden to all but the most ancient of the village's guardians. But the whisper had called him, and he felt an inexplicable pull towards the forest.

The next morning, Lin set out with nothing but his courage and the faint echo of the whisper in his mind. The Forbidden Forest was a place of dark shadows and eerie silence, where the trees seemed to lean in on him, watching his every move. As he ventured deeper, he felt the weight of the forest's ancient magic pressing down on him.

Finally, after hours of navigating the treacherous terrain, Lin stumbled upon a clearing bathed in moonlight. In the center of the clearing stood the Forbidden Stick, its surface etched with ancient runes and its tip glowing faintly with an otherworldly light. Lin's heart pounded with a mix of awe and fear as he approached the stick.

As he reached out to touch it, a surge of energy coursed through him, and he felt the echoes of the past flood his mind. He saw the stories of his ancestors, their battles, their triumphs, and their betrayals. The stick was a repository of memories, a testament to the village's history, but also a vessel of power.

Suddenly, the stick's glow intensified, and Lin felt a presence behind him. He turned to see an old man, his eyes piercing and wise, standing there. "You have been chosen," the old man said, his voice like a storm rolling in. "The stick's power is great, but it is also dangerous. You must use it wisely."

Lin nodded, feeling the weight of responsibility settle upon his shoulders. He knew that the stick's power could change the fate of Yilin, but he also knew that it could bring about great chaos if misused. The old man handed Lin a small, ornate box. "This box holds the key to controlling the stick's power. Use it wisely."

With the stick in hand and the box secured, Lin returned to the village. He knew that the elders would be angry, but he also knew that he had no choice. The village needed him to wield the stick's power, to protect them from the encroaching darkness that threatened to consume them.

As Lin prepared to face the elders, he felt the echoes of his father's voice in his mind, urging him to be strong. "Remember, Lin," his father's voice echoed, "the true power of the stick lies not in its magic, but in the courage and wisdom you possess."

The elders were indeed angry, but they also saw the determination in Lin's eyes. They knew that he was the one chosen to wield the stick's power, and they granted him the honor. Lin stood before the village, the Forbidden Stick in his hand, ready to face whatever challenges lay ahead.

As the first rays of dawn broke over Yilin, Lin felt the weight of his destiny upon him. He knew that the path ahead would be fraught with danger and betrayal, but he was ready. The stick's echoes had shown him the way, and he was determined to protect his village, no matter the cost.
